Bus Stations and Stops in Boston, MA

Bus Stop IconBack Bay - In the bus lane outside 177 Huntington Avenue, between Belvidere and Cumberland Streets. Please note the building at 177 Huntington is not open to passengers.

Nearby 177 Huntington Avenue. (Please note that the building at 177 Huntington Ave is not open to passengers.)

Bus Stop IconDalton Street, Back Bay - Dalton and Belvidere Streets, East side of Dalton, across from Hilton hotel. One block to Prudential T station, 2 blocks to Hynes Convention Center T station

41 Dalton St, Boston, MA 02199

Departing from Boston

When you book the bus from Boston to Albany, the pickup point will be Dalton Street, Back Bay - Dalton and Belvidere Streets, In front of the Sheraton Hotel. One block to Prudential T station, 2 blocks to Hynes Convention Center T station.

Arriving in Albany, NY

OurBus offers a hassle-free journey from Boston to Albany. The bus drops you up at SUNY Albany, Collins Circle. The bus will stop near the flagpoles.

You can use university shuttles for campus transportation, ride-sharing services like Uber or Lyft, or CDTA buses for local travel when a bus leaves you off at SUNY Albany, Collins Circle. Depending on where you're going, walking and taxis are also feasible options. Additionally, an environmentally friendly mode of transportation is offered by the neighboring bike-share stations.

Climate Check – Albany, NY

Albany, New York, is a wonderful spot to visit again because each season is different. The summer months of May through mid-September are the ideal times of year to visit Albany. Albany has a wide range of weather conditions. The city experiences four distinct seasons, and the changing of the seasons typically brings with it harsh weather conditions for the vibrant state.

Depending on the season, Albany receives anything from nine to fifteen hours of sunlight. Mid-June to mid-September is the ideal time of year to visit Albany. Bright, rainless days with temperatures between 18°C and 26°C are typical of this time of year. This is perfect for taking advantage of Albany's many outdoor activities.

OurBus Baggage Guidelines

Here’s a quick guide to our baggage policy for your bus from Boston to Albany.
Luggage: Each passenger can bring one large suitcase (up to 50 lbs) and one handbag
 
Do you have anything else to bring? Additional bags can be added for $30 each. This space is assured, but any additional luggage will cost money. Bag space is no longer available "as-available." The website will not allow you to add more luggage if it has already been taken. 

Unique Items: Golf equipment, bikes, surfboards, and musical instruments are all permitted as long as they fit in our cargo area. It will be stored under the bus if it is your sole piece of luggage; otherwise, it will be considered excess luggage.

Strollers: You are allowed to bring foldable strollers with your checked luggage. Non-foldable strollers are regarded as checked baggage and must fit within our 62-inch (length + width + height) luggage limit. We won't charge more for the same.
